
Condors to Play 68 Games against 11 Opponents
May 11, 2017 - American Hockey League (AHL)
Bakersfield Condors News Release
CONDORSTOWN, Calif. - The Bakersfield Condors announced today that the team will play 68 games against 11 opponents for the 2017-18 season. A breakdown of the schedule and division alignment, with no changes to the Pacific Division, is listed below. The format of the 2018 Calder Cup Playoffs will be finalized by the American Hockey League Board of Governors at its Annual Meeting in Hilton Head, S.C., July 2-6, and the complete playing schedule for the 2017-18 season, which begins Oct. 6, will be announced this summer.
CONDORS 2017-18 OPPONENTS (NUMBER OF GAMES PLAYED)
Ontario Reign (10)
San Jose Barracuda (10)
Stockton Heat (10)
San Diego Gulls (8)
Tucson Roadrunners (8)
San Antonio Rampage (6)
Texas Stars (6)
Manitoba Moose (4)
Chicago Wolves (2); new opponent for 2017-18
Iowa Wild (2); new opponent for 2017-18
Rockford IceHogs (2); new opponent for 2017-18
*the number of games against each opponent is divided evenly between home and road contests
